PDA

View Full Version : Công cụ lập trình C | Dev-C++ công cụ mã nguồn mở cho lập trình C



khoink
02-10-2007, 07:03 PM
http://hosted.filefront.com/goondec61986
Không dùng các chương trình hỗ trợ download!

Hoặc có thể download trực tiếp tại: http://www.bloodshed.net/devcpp.html <Thanks anh Dreamiess>

hoanglinh9466
02-10-2007, 10:00 PM
Ko biết cái Dev C++ này có dùng các file tiêu đề, thư viện của SDK ko nhỉ hay là có riêng

giongto35
02-10-2007, 10:35 PM
Có cái Code::Block cũng mã nguồn mở nữa nè. À mà cái DEV C++ này được sử dụng cho thi quốc gia như Free Pascal ấy

khoink
03-10-2007, 02:29 PM
Ko biết cái Dev C++ này có dùng các file tiêu đề, thư viện của SDK ko nhỉ hay là có riêng

Các tệp tiêu đề thì cở bản giống nhau. Chỉ là khác nhau ở một số lệnh. VD: clrscr() không dung được trong Dev-c++. Thay vào đó là dùng system("cls") trong thư viện <stdlib.h>. Cái này khá gọn và tiện dụng chỉ là phần help hơi sơ sài.

tumickey
04-10-2007, 01:58 PM
uhm làm thế nào để mình có thể dùng thư viện của mình mà ko cần khai báo thư mục ?
vd tạo ra 1 file a.h
thỉ phải vào trong cấu hình chọn phần inlucde de add thư mục vào nửa rắc rối wa .

huynguyen
04-10-2007, 08:23 PM
uhm làm thế nào để mình có thể dùng thư viện của mình mà ko cần khai báo thư mục ?
vd tạo ra 1 file a.h
thỉ phải vào trong cấu hình chọn phần inlucde de add thư mục vào nửa rắc rối wa .
bạn create 1 project, thiết kế thư viện rồi lưu lại ở cùng 1 thư mục với project. Lưu ý rằng thư viện có 2 file: 1 file .h và 1 file .cpp thì bạn chỉ được add file .cpp vào trong project mà thôi. Sau đó thì cứ khai báo trong file main.cpp mà xài thoải mái.

khoink
05-10-2007, 11:57 PM
uhm làm thế nào để mình có thể dùng thư viện của mình mà ko cần khai báo thư mục ?
vd tạo ra 1 file a.h
thỉ phải vào trong cấu hình chọn phần inlucde de add thư mục vào nửa rắc rối wa .

Bạn có thể code một funtion nào đó. Lưu vào chung thư mục với chương trình cần biên dịch với đuôi là .c. Sau đó khai báo trong chương trình kiẻu như là #include "prime.c". Còn nếu muốn tạo thư viện thì bạn nên tìm hiểu thêm. Chúc thành công.

truongquangphuc
06-10-2007, 07:01 PM
Sao cái DEV này chạy bị lỗi gì á.Còn chạy trong Turbo C++ thì không bị lỗi!!????!!??

khoink
06-10-2007, 08:38 PM
Sao cái DEV này chạy bị lỗi gì á.Còn chạy trong Turbo C++ thì không bị lỗi!!????!!??

Phải nói là lỗi gì mới đc chứ. Xem ở bên dưới nó báo lỗi gì?

tientu
08-10-2007, 02:22 PM
Đúng là Dev C chạy trong Windows có gặp một số lỗi mà trong turbo C hoặc Borland C không bị. Lý do là nó chưa tương thích hoàn toàn với moi trường windows. Tuy nhiên nó có nhiều cái hay hơn các chương trình C khác

Xcross87
08-10-2007, 03:27 PM
hiện tại Dev-C++ hay rất nhiều phần mềm khác có một lỗi khó tránh khỏi :

Error : Please make sure that you read file readme.txt before using our software.

Đọc kĩ hướng dẫn trước khi dùng trước khi bảo nó có lỗi.

5primes
08-10-2007, 04:57 PM
Cái dev-cpp này thật ra chỉ có cái lợi là phần mềm miễn phí thôi, còn mình thấy visual C++ vẫn là môi trường code sáng sủa và pro nhất.

huynguyen
08-10-2007, 08:00 PM
Cái dev-cpp này thật ra chỉ có cái lợi là phần mềm miễn phí thôi, còn mình thấy visual C++ vẫn là môi trường code sáng sủa và pro nhất.
Thế điều gì sẽ xảy ra nếu 1 ngày nào đó bạn dùng Visual Studio ko có bản quyền để tạo ra 1 phần mềm đem đi bán?
Cần biết rằng ko phải rỗi hơi mà người ta xây dựng cộng đồng open source. Nếu bạn có đủ trình và có thể phát triển Dev C++ ngang ngửa Visual C++ thì hãy nói câu trên, lúc đó cũng chưa muộn.

khoink
09-10-2007, 02:28 PM
Em đồng ý với bác huynguyen nhưng phải chấp nhận là nhiều phần nó không bằng VC++ được VD như phần Help khá sơ sài. Đây có lẽ là nhiệm vụ của những người sử dụng Open source phải phát triển thêm. Thấy mình tài hèn sức mọn mà xấu hổ quá(D:)>